Camp Evergreen is a weekend-long, overnight camp that is held for children between the ages of 6 and 16 who have experienced a recent death of a loved one within their family or community. The camp is free and will be held July 29 to July 30 at Camp Fowler in Orefield.
The camp is designed to mix traditional camp activities with others that are geared to help strengthen campers' coping skills. The children can gather in safe, peer-to-peer environment to learn new ways of expressing their feelings.Chaplains, social workers, specially trained volunteers and nurses are on site at all times to supervise and oversee all camp activities. All staff and volunteers undergo background checks and child abuse clearances.Camp registration is from 8:30 to 9 a.m. July 29.
